The Origins of the Surname Czesak

The surname Czesak is of Polish origin. It is derived from the personal name Czesław, which is composed of the elements "cze" (meaning honor) and "sław" (meaning glory). The name Czesław was popular in Poland in the Middle Ages, and as a result, the surname Czesak became common among Polish families.

Poland: The Main Hub of Czesak Surname

Unsurprisingly, Poland has the highest incidence of the surname Czesak. With 1136 individuals carrying this surname, Poland remains the main hub of Czesak families. The name likely originated in Poland and has been passed down through generations, leading to its widespread presence in the country.

The Czesak Family in the United States

While Poland leads in terms of Czesak population, the surname has also made its way to the United States. With 157 individuals bearing the name, Czesak families have established a presence in America. Many Polish immigrants brought their surnames with them to the United States, contributing to the diversity of the country's population.
